In the old CD / C2D macbook pros there was a `feature` which caused the screen to darken after a few seconds of inactivity -- is this still the case for the new SR macbook pros?
 
not sure if this is what yr talking about, but i noticed that holding my hands over the speakers causes the display to dim and removing them causes it to brighten back up. weird.
 
That's because the ambient light sensor which is used to dim the display and control keyboard back lighting is located under the grills. More specifically the left one I believe.
 
...and of course this can be changed in the power management area of System Preferences.

Actually, in the `old` MBPs, changing the power management settings had no effect on this behaviour (it may look like a power management thing, but it's not controlled by it). I think that Apple went as far as to define it as a bug in their knowledgebase (though I can't find the link off-hand).
